General
- A hydrogenase is an
enzyme that catalyses the reversible oxidation of molecular hydrogen
(H2). Hydrogenases play a vital role in anaerobic metabolism.
- Hydrogen uptake (H2
oxidation) is coupled to the reduction of electron acceptors such as
oxygen, nitrate, sulfate, carbon
dioxide, and fumarate, whereas proton reduction (H2 evolution) is
essential in pyruvate fermentation and in the disposal of
excess electrons.
Process
- The fermentative
hyperthermophile Pyrococcus furiosus contains an NADPH-utilizing,
heterotetrameric, cytoplasmic hydrogenase that catalyzes both H2
production and the reduction of elemental sulfur to H2S.
- The hydrogenase, also
known as sulfhydrogenase because of its S0-reducing activity, is a
Ni-containing, iron-sulfur flavoprotein that also serves to reduce H1 to
H2. Sulfide dehydrogenase is an iron-sulfur flavoprotein which also
functions as a ferredoxin:NADP oxidoreductase.
Application
- Hydrogenase electrodes
are capable of consuming hydrogen directly from microbial media, which
ensures their use as fuel
electrodes in treatment of organic wastes.
- Adequate uptake
hydrogenase activity in soybean bacteroids often increases plant growth,
as well as the efficiency of energy utilization during nitrogen fixation.
- Fe-hydrogenase is a
distinct class of hydrogen-producing metalloenzyme, present in a wide
variety of prokaryotes and
eukaryotes.
